Spiker Daniel Rubin Frage, born in 2006, of Israeli origins, German by birth and Italian by adoption, is ready for his big debut in the Credem Banca Serie A2 championship: after signing a two-year contract, he is the first red and white fullback revealed for next season!
A unique past, full of courage and satisfaction, now brings Daniel to Macerata with the knowledge that he can learn a lot from Coach Giannini’s advice: “I know the coaches and staff; I understand how much experience they have and how much they can teach me.”
Starting out in Germany as an unregistered player, “weaning” himself at the Diavoli Rosa up to the A3 league, then a strong experience in Galatone, the former U17 national champion has volleyball in his blood, and his strong life choices also demonstrate this, as can be seen in the number he’ll wear: “I chose number 16 because the day after my sixteenth birthday, I took a flight to Italy with the dream of playing here, without speaking the language and without the slightest idea of what awaited me during these years. I decided to take a step that changed my life.”
If Daniel says he chose Macerata to grow both technically and mentally, it’s the word “maturity” that’s often cited for next season. “I hope for a season that will make me more mature with its challenges, both as a player and as a person.”
